BIO-张磊 发表于 2020-6-6 22:10:44

数组指针和指针数组

char *array = {"one","two","three","four","five"};
char *(*p_array) = &array;

请问(*p_array)不已经是一个数组指针了吗,为什么还要加一个*

与夏冬雪 发表于 2020-6-6 22:32:55

括号里的*是取地址符,*p_array代表的是一个元素。char*代表括号里的是一个地址
页: [1]
查看完整版本: 数组指针和指针数组